Determining the existence of a fracture in a digit involves recognizing specific signs and symptoms. These indicators often include intense pain at the site of injury, significant swelling, noticeable bruising, and an inability to move the finger normally. Visible deformities, such as an unnatural bend or angulation, are also suggestive of a break. For example, if a finger appears crooked after impact and is acutely tender to the touch, a fracture should be suspected.

Accurate and timely identification of a fractured digit is crucial for prompt medical intervention. Early diagnosis and treatment can prevent further complications, ensure proper healing, and minimize long-term functional impairment. Historically, delayed or inadequate management of such injuries has resulted in chronic pain, stiffness, and reduced dexterity, underscoring the importance of recognizing the indicative symptoms.

The minimum age to legally enter into a binding contract, including a lease agreement for an apartment, is generally 18 years old in most jurisdictions within the United States and many other countries. This age signifies legal adulthood, granting individuals the capacity to assume contractual obligations. A lease agreement obligates a tenant to pay rent and adhere to specific terms outlined in the document.

The establishment of a legal age for contracting is crucial for protecting minors from potentially exploitative agreements. It ensures that individuals have the maturity and understanding to comprehend the implications of their contractual commitments. Historically, the age of majority has varied across different cultures and time periods, but the modern standard of 18 reflects a balance between granting autonomy and providing safeguards.

The minimum age requirement to legally enter into a lease agreement and occupy a rental property is typically 18 years of age in most jurisdictions. This age coincides with the age of majority, granting individuals the legal capacity to enter into contracts. For instance, a 17-year-old generally cannot be held legally responsible for the terms outlined in a lease, whereas an 18-year-old can.

Establishing a minimum age for tenancy protects both landlords and tenants. Landlords gain assurance that the individual signing the lease is legally accountable for rent payments and property upkeep. Conversely, young adults gain the right to legally enforce the terms of the lease agreement, ensuring their rights as tenants are protected. Historically, this age requirement evolved to align with broader legal frameworks defining adulthood and contractual capacity.
